Best Time to Visit Mysore, India
Mysore experiences a tropical savanna climate, characterized by hot summers and mild winters. The best time to visit Mysore is during the winter months, from October to February, when the weather is pleasant and ideal for outdoor activities. The temperature during this time ranges from 15°C to 30°C (59°F to 86°F), making it comfortable for sightseeing and exploring the city.
During the summer months, from March to May, Mysore can get quite hot, with temperatures soaring up to 40°C (104°F). It is advisable to avoid visiting during this time, as the scorching heat can make outdoor activities uncomfortable. The monsoon season, from June to September, brings heavy rainfall to the region, which may hinder sightseeing plans.
Best Activities for Families in Mysore, India
Mysore offers a plethora of activities that are perfect for families traveling with children. Here are five top activities that will keep the whole family entertained:
Visit Mysore Zoo: The Mysore Zoo is one of the oldest and most well-maintained zoos in India. It is home to a wide variety of animals, including tigers, elephants, giraffes, and more. Children will love exploring the zoo and learning about different species.
Explore Mysore Palace: The Mysore Palace, also known as the Amba Vilas Palace, is a magnificent structure that showcases the grandeur of the Wodeyar dynasty. Families can take a guided tour of the palace and marvel at its stunning architecture and intricate artwork.
Enjoy a Toy Train Ride at Brindavan Gardens: Brindavan Gardens, located near the Krishnarajasagara Dam, is a beautiful garden complex that features musical fountains, lush greenery, and a toy train ride. Children will delight in riding the toy train and experiencing the enchanting atmosphere of the gardens.
Discover History at the Mysore Sand Sculpture Museum: The Mysore Sand Sculpture Museum is a unique attraction that showcases intricate sand sculptures depicting various historical events and mythological stories. Families can witness the skill and creativity of the artists and learn about Indian history through these sculptures.
Take a Boat Ride at Karanji Lake: Karanji Lake is a picturesque lake located within the premises of the Karanji Nature Park. Families can enjoy a peaceful boat ride on the lake, spot migratory birds, and explore the park's butterfly conservatory and aviary.
Top Sights of Mysore, India
Mysore is home to several iconic landmarks and attractions that should not be missed during a visit. Here are five top sights that showcase the city's rich cultural heritage:
Mysore Palace: The Mysore Palace is the epitome of grandeur and opulence. With its intricate architecture, beautiful paintings, and stunning interiors, it is a must-visit attraction in Mysore.
Chamundi Hill: Located on the outskirts of Mysore, Chamundi Hill is a sacred hill that is home to the Chamundeshwari Temple. Visitors can climb the 1,000 steps to reach the temple and enjoy panoramic views of the city.
Brindavan Gardens: Brindavan Gardens is a sprawling garden complex located near the Krishnarajasagara Dam. It is famous for its musical fountains, beautifully landscaped gardens, and boating facilities.
St. Philomena's Cathedral: St. Philomena's Cathedral is a majestic church that showcases Gothic-style architecture. It is one of the largest cathedrals in South India and attracts visitors with its stunning stained glass windows and serene ambiance.
Jaganmohan Palace: Jaganmohan Palace is a historic palace that now houses an art gallery and museum. It displays a vast collection of paintings, artifacts, and royal memorabilia, providing a glimpse into the city's rich history.

How can I reach Mysore?
Mysore is well-connected by air, rail, and road. The nearest airport is the Mysore Airport, which has limited connectivity. The nearest major airport is the Kempegowda International Airport in Bangalore, which is approximately 170 kilometers away. Mysore also has a railway station with regular train services from major cities in India. Additionally, there are several bus services that connect Mysore to various cities in Karnataka and neighboring states.
What is the local cuisine of Mysore?
Mysore is known for its unique culinary delights. Some popular local dishes include Mysore Masala Dosa, Mysore Pak (a sweet delicacy), Mysore Churumuri (a spicy snack), and Mysore Bonda (a deep-fried snack). Visitors can also savor traditional South Indian meals and a variety of vegetarian and non-vegetarian dishes in the city's numerous restaurants and eateries.
